Я написал очень простую функцию, которая отправляет некоторый текст в приложение fb, которое просто публикует отправленный текст как пост как страницу, где я тоже являюсь администратором.
Я использую плагин для laravel, который использует долгосрочный fbтокен как авторизация для публикации.
unitll теперь все работает хорошо, но пост был виден только мне благодаря режиму разработки в приложении.Сегодня я превращаю это как публичные, но я больше не работаю!Вот сообщение об ошибке, выдаваемое моим плагином:
Exception {#323 ▼
#message: "Graph returned an error: (#200) Requires either publish_to_groups permission and app being installed in the group, or manage_pages and publish_pages as an admin ▶"
#code: 0
#file: "/home/natty/workspace/speechToTextStories/vendor/toolkito/larasap/src/Facebook/Api.php"
#line: 69
trace: {▶}
}
Я ничего не изменил в своем коде, и «долгосрочный токен» все еще хорош, как говорит отладчик fb.Может быть, я что-то касаюсь на странице настроек приложения, но после того, как я пытаюсь поставить снова, как раньше ... но никаких результатов все еще не работает.
В настройках я получил:
- publish_pages
- publish_to_groups
- manage_pages